I run my xcharged V6 at the track, it may not be a track car but there a4re plenty of different cars there with something besides a V6 and a lot of them get to read my rear license plate when I cross the line before them, best of 13.2@105 so far, not the best out of the car yet, driver still in training

I honestly don't think there are any negatives to having a Sc on a DD. It all depends on how you drive the vehicle, such as constantly maxing and redlining gears.That would cause extra problems regardless of a SC. I suppose there might be some extra strain on the engine while in boost but with a by-pass valve that shouldn't be a concern. The positives are extra power, on demand.
